Defining the B1 Level: The Independent User
The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R) is the international standard for explaining language ability. It organizes efficiency into 6 levels: A1 and A2 (Basic), B1 and B2 (Independent), and C1 and C2 (Proficient).
The B1 level is frequently referred to as the "threshold" or "intermediate" level. At this stage, students have moved beyond remembered expressions and can begin to navigate the subtleties of the language. According to the CEFR standards, an individual at the B1 level has the following core proficiencies:
Standard Input: The ability to understand the primary points of clear, standard input on familiar matters routinely come across in work, school, and leisure.Travel Situations: The capacity to manage most scenarios likely to occur while traveling in a location where the language is spoken.Content Production: The ability to produce simple, linked text on subjects that recognize or of individual interest.Description and Expression: The ability to describe experiences, occasions, dreams, hopes, and aspirations, and to briefly give factors and descriptions for viewpoints and plans.Contrast of CEFR Levels

For lots of, the [B1 certificate](https://controlc.com/78cb3740) is not simply a personal achievement but a legal or expert requirement. The energy of this credential covers several sectors:
1. Migration and Naturalization
Numerous nations need a B1 level certificate as a prerequisite for permanent residency or citizenship. For example, in Germany, the Goethe-Zertifikat B1 or the DTZ (Deutsch-Test für Zuwanderer) is typically needed for naturalization. Likewise, the UK frequently needs B1 English efficiency for certain visa categories.
2. Employment Opportunities
While high-level executive roles might need C1 efficiency, numerous intermediate-level positions-- such as customer service, hospitality, and administrative support-- see a B1 certificate as enough evidence that an employee can manage day-to-day interactions and follow work environment instructions.

Comprehensive Competency Requirements
To pass a [B1 Zertifikat Deutsch](https://hack.allmende.io/s/2yHVvszf_) assessment, prospects should demonstrate proficiency throughout four primary modules. Each module assesses a different aspect of linguistic capability.
Reading Comprehension
Prospects should understand authentic texts such as newspaper posts, ads, and official letters. They are anticipated to determine both general themes and specific details.
Listening Comprehension
This includes understanding statements in public locations, radio broadcasts, or discussions on familiar topics. The secret is to understand the bottom lines when the speech is provided at a regular, clear speed.
Written Expression
Test-takers are generally asked to write individual letters or brief essays. They should have the ability to connect phrases utilizing standard ports (e.g., "because," "although," "therefore") and preserve a logical circulation of concepts.
Oral Communication
The speaking module typically includes a discussion with another prospect or an examiner. Prospects need to be able to introduce themselves, talk about a particular topic, and collaborate to plan an occasion or resolve an issue.

Protecting a B1 certificate requires a structured approach to study. Specialists suggest that a student generally needs in between 350 and 450 hours of directed direction to reach B1 from a beginner level.
Reliable Study Methods:Vocabulary Building: A B1 student must go for a vocabulary of around 2,000 to 2,500 active words.Immersion through Media: Watching news programs or listening to podcasts developed for intermediate students (such as "Slow News" formats) assists the ear get used to standard pronunciation.Grammar Foundation: Focus on past, present, and future tenses, as well as modal verbs and standard secondary stipulations.Practice Exams: Familiarizing oneself with the particular format of the chosen examination is vital. Is the B1 test challenging?
The B1 examination is thought about a "moderate" obstacle. It requires a solid grasp of grammar and a decent vocabulary, however it does not need the ability to deal with complicated academic or technical language. With consistent study, many learners can attain this level.
Can one stop working specific parts of the exam?
This depends on the particular test board. For instance, in the Goethe-[Zertifikat B1 Deutsch](https://md.un-hack-bar.de/s/PPdTudBGyp) B1, the 4 modules (Reading, Listening, Writing, Speaking) are independent. If a prospect fails one module, they can generally retake simply that specific part later on. Other tests might require the entire test to be retaken.
What is the difference between B1 and B2?
The main distinction lies in complexity and spontaneity. A B1 learner can discuss familiar subjects; a B2 student can go over intricate issues, comprehend the finer points of a technical text in their field, and speak with individuals without strain for either celebration.
Is it possible to self-study for a B1 certificate?
Yes, it is possible, provided the learner is disciplined. Numerous digital platforms and textbooks are specifically developed for B1 self-study. However, for the speaking module, it is highly advised to practice with a tutor or a language partner.
